Cosmonauts Deploy Radiator and Complete Spacewalk

Roscosmos cosmonauts Sergey Prokopyev and Dmitri Petelin concluded their spacewalk May 12 at 5:01 p.m. EDT after 5 hours and 14 minutes. Prokopyev and Petelin completed their major objectives, which included deploying a radiator on the International Space Station’s Nauka science module, connecting electrical, mechanical, and hydraulic lines, and filling a pair of cooling loops …

XRA Supports Immersive US Workforce Training Bill

The XR Association has announced that it has rallied behind Congress’ latest bill to support workforces leveraging extended reality (XR). Rep Lisa Blunt Rochester (D-DE-At-Large) authored the Immersive Technology for the American Workforce Act of 2022 (HR 9674). The new legislation aims to offer educational institutions grants and funding to train workforces with XR tools. […]

Victory XR, Qualcomm, T-Mobile, and Lenovo Deploy Immersive Learning Tools at St. Ambrose University

This Thursday, Victory XR, T-Mobile, Qualcomm, and Lenovo partnered with the St. Ambrose University Innovation Summit to showcase AR immersive learning tools for undergraduates. St. Ambrose University gained access to the trial alongside select school districts; the partnership provided St. Ambrose University with Lenovo ThinkReality A3 Smart Glasses to participate in the AR learning experiences.
